What is this role like?

The Brand Activation Manager (BAM) serves as a dedicated Sales & Marketing resource within

the Los Angeles territory for their Italian Brand Waters, S.Pellegrino and Acqua Panna. In this

role you are accountable for the development of the brand portfolio in on premise channels and

responsible for growing distribution, driving volume, and establishing effective guest marketing

programming. Additionally, the ideal candidate will have credibility in the Alcohol-Beverage

industry and develop account relationships to drive velocity through engagement, brand

advocacy, and brand education with consumers, trade, and the bottler(s).

How about a look into your day-today?

Key Account Management (35%):

● Build trusting relationships with key on-premise customers to collaboratively build their

profitability through the implementation of BVRG Marketing Programs

● Serve as the primary contact for brand expertise/training to consumers and trade at on-

premise top trending and influential accounts

● Assist in the development and modification of marketing programs

● Drive brand image using multiple channels

● Implement the appropriate drink strategy

● Drive food menu & drink menu branded placements

● Manage corresponding budgets built specifically to support activations

Field Marketing Activation (30%):

● Work creatively to identify “non-traditional” events for potential brand support. Event

selection must be in line with the brand pillars: Gastronomy, Lifestyle, Food as Culture,

etc.,

● Provide relevant social media content to Field Marketing; mentions, hashtags, etc..

Content needs to be in line with brand guidelines

● Develop relationships with influencers and social media channels to cross promote

brand with brick and mortar restaurants, events, etc., to drive engagement

● Manage a list of influential image accounts while continuously identifying new potential

image accounts

● Support Marketing Manager in implementing trade materials, use of POS materials and

any other operative implementation of tailor-made (and fun) activities (menus, mixology,

etc.)

Route to Market Alignment (15%):

● Support sales teams. Establish strong working relationships with the bottler sales teams

by cultivating relationships, delivering business back to the bottler in addition to being the

go-to person for product & brand information

● Coordinate with bottler sales teams to ensure growing distribution of brand portfolio.

● Secure and conduct alignment meetings with key bottler stakeholders to launch new

programming, brand and product training and incentive activities

Communication & Reporting (20%):

● Reply to emails on a daily basis

● Weekly team meetings and Quarterly Review(s)

● Calling on accounts; proactive follow up

● Managing logistics and critical path for events and activation

● Track KPI activity in “real-time”

● Submit expense reports (with hard copy receipts)
